Where has Kylie Minogue performed?

Since 1989, Australian-British singer Kylie Minogue has embarked on fifteen concert tours including performances in Australia, Europe, Asia, Africa, South America and North America. Minogue’s first live concert performance was in 1988 at Canton, a nightclub in Hong Kong.

What was Kylie’s first song?

She subsequently left television for a singing career, making her recording debut in 1988 with the album Kylie—as part of the London hit factory Stock, Aitken & Waterman—and registering her first number one single, “I Should Be So Lucky.” Her cover of Little Eva’s “The Loco-Motion” introduced her to an American …

When did Kylie Minogue go on tour with showgirl?

Showgirl: The Greatest Hits Tour was the eighth concert tour by Australian singer Kylie Minogue, in support of her second major greatest hits compilation, Ultimate Kylie (2004). The tour began on 19 March 2005 in Glasgow, Scotland at SECC Concert Hall 4 and concluded on 7 May 2005 in London,…

When did Kylie Minogue release her second greatest hits album?

It was launched in support of her second major greatest hits compilation, Ultimate Kylie (2004) and visited Europe. It began on 19 March 2005 in Glasgow, Scotland at SECC Concert Hall 4 and concluded on 7 May 2005 in London, England at the Earls Court Exhibition Centre.
